# Pagination config — Lanternfish Public API
#
# Welcome aboard. All list endpoints are cursor-paginated; offset params
# were removed in v3. PAGE_SIZE_DEFAULT=25 and PAGE_SIZE_MAX=100 are hard
# caps enforced at the gateway, not per-route. Cursors are opaque — never
# parse them client-side or in tests. Raising PAGE_SIZE_MAX needs a perf
# review first. Cursors are signed before leaving the service, and the
# signing secret is set on the line directly below.

vault entry, yagef-bahop: COURIER_KEY29=5cc62eb51255862256337c33c5be9

Action item from the Thistlemere outage review: move the events table to monthly partitions before the next release train. The unpartitioned table was the root cause of the vacuum stall, and backfill must happen in bounded batches to avoid a repeat. Release manager should gate the deploy on the migration dry run completing in staging. The batch sizing and retention constants agreed in the review are below.

tuning table, kawep-tawif:
CAPS = {
    "olidor": 80,
    "belion": 7,
    "quenys": 225,
    "druox": 839,
    "fraath": 482,
}

**Q: What happens when my plugin pushes notifications faster than Hollowpine can fan them out?**

A: Hollowpine applies backpressure once a plugin's queue exceeds its tier limit. Further publishes return a retry-after hint; honor it, or deliveries will be dropped after the grace window. Batch where possible and avoid per-event publishes in loops. Tier limits, retry semantics, and queue-depth metrics you can poll are described on the developer reference page.

runbook for tagug-hafog: https://jira.lumiclabs.internal/projects/pages/pages/9773c0d8

## Config

Heads up for whoever's reviewing AddrSnap: the widget itself is just a dropdown, but all the interesting stuff lives in .env. LOOKUP_DEBOUNCE_MS controls how chatty we are with the geocoding backend (keep it at 250+), and RESULT_LIMIT caps suggestions at 8. Requests to the Mapvane lookup service are rate-limited per credential, and that credential is read from the same file, so right below those settings goes this line.

vault entry, fawif-tadup: COURIER_KEY29=fba3dedb47dad65bab6e255d088f1